Professor accused of St. Patrick's Cathedral fire plot kills self after release from New York prison due to the coronavirus outbreak
[Daily Mail, where America gets its news] - Marc Lamparello, 38, of New Jersey, was arrested April 17, 2019, after entering St. Patrick's Cathedral carrying cans of gasoline, lighter fluid and butane lighters
- He was released from Rikers Island prison March 20 due to the coronavirus outbreak and was to undergo rehabilitation
- But he had been released from a secure psychiatric hospital last month and told to quarantine because of the spread of COVID-19
- He jumped off the Verrazzano bridge on April 17 after telling his mother he felt cooped up in the house
- 'My son went a whole month without any treatment whatsoever. They cost my son his life' his mother Dolores Lamparello said about the hospital
